Satisfy My Soul: Bob Marley Goes Orchestral on Upcoming Release

March 29, 2022 By Joe Marchese 3 Comments

Bob Marley and Chineke Orchestra

Following in the footsteps of other late legends including Elvis Presley and Buddy Holly, Bob Marley will be next to receive the orchestral treatment.  Bob Marley & The Chineke! Orchestra is due on May 27 from Island Records/UMe.  The 10-song set, recorded at Abbey Road Studios under the aegis of producer Nick Patrick, merges Marley's original vocal tracks with new orchestrations.  The album features many of the reggae pioneer's most beloved compositions including "Get Up, Stand Up," "Is This Love," and "I Shot the Sheriff."  The "One Love/People Get Ready" medley is currently streaming as the lead single.

The Chineke! Orchestra was founded in 2015 by double bassist Chi-chi Nwanoku OBE to provide new musical opportunities for Black and ethnically diverse classical musicians in the United Kingdom and Europe.  Today, the ensemble is the resident orchestra at Queen Elizabeth Hall on London's Southbank.  Cellist and BBC Young Musician of the Year Sheku Kenneh-Mason OBE was playing with Chineke! (he's since gone solo) when he devised arrangements of Marley's "No Woman, No Cry" and "Redemption Song" that resonated with Tuff Gong and the Marley estate.  The latter is included on the upcoming release.

Chineke! founder Nwanoku comments in the press release, "As a purely trained classical musician, the idea of being involved in a musical collaboration with the legendary Bob Marley was truly mind-blowing. I ardently believe that all genres of music should be open to absolutely everyone, so it was wonderful for Chineke! to be able to bring new orchestrations to these iconic tracks."

Bob Marley's music continues to inspire both in London, where he's the subject of the new West End musical Get Up, Stand Up penned by Billy Elliot author Lee Hall, and around the world. Bob Marley & The Chineke! Orchestra seeks to bring a new dimension to his classic works.  It's due from Island/UMe in vinyl, CD, and digital formats on May 27 and can be pre-ordered at the links below.

Bob Marley & The Chineke! Orchestra (Island/UMe, 2022) (Amazon U.S. / Amazon U.K. / Amazon Canada)

  1. Exodus
  2. Stir It Up
  3. One Love/People Get Ready
  4. Get Up, Stand Up
  5. Is This Love
  6. Redemption Song
  7. Top Rankin'
  8. Satisfy My Soul
  9. I Shot The Sheriff
  10. Turn Your Lights Down Low
